Description

The RubyGems package 'argentinian_validations' version 0.1.0 contains malicious code as identified by the OpenSSF malicious packages database. This package is flagged as a malicious package, indicating it may perform harmful actions if used in a software environment.

Technical Analysis

The 'argentinian_validations' RubyGems package at version 0.1.0 has been identified as containing malicious code. This classification comes from the OpenSSF malicious packages repository and is cataloged under MAL-2024-6683 and GHSA-mfx3-6x62-x887. There is no detailed technical description of the malicious behavior or exploitation methods provided. No CVSS score or severity rating is assigned in the source data.

Potential Impact

Use of the 'argentinian_validations' version 0.1.0 package may lead to execution of malicious code within the environment where it is installed. Specific impacts are not detailed, but malicious packages generally pose risks such as data compromise, unauthorized access, or system integrity violations.

Mitigation Recommendations

Avoid using the 'argentinian_validations' RubyGems package version 0.1.0. Since no patch or fixed version is indicated, the best mitigation is to remove or not install this package. Monitor official RubyGems and OpenSSF advisories for any updates or safe versions.
